Optimal robust configuration in cloud environment based on heuristic optimization algorithm

被引:0
作者
Zhou, Jiaxin [1 ]
Chen, Siyi [1 ]
Kuang, Haiyang [1 ]
Wang, Xu [2 ]
机构
[1] Xiangtan Univ, Sch Automat & Elect Informat, Xiangtan, Hunan, Peoples R China
[2] Chinese Acad Sci, Acad Math & Syst Sci, Beijing, Peoples R China
关键词
Cloud computing; Robustness; Waiting time; Profit; PROFIT MAXIMIZATION; SECURITY; TIME;
D O I
10.7717/peerj-cs.2350
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
To analyze performance in cloud computing, some unpredictable perturbations that may lead to performance degradation are essential factors that should not be neglected. To prevent performance degradation in cloud computing systems, it is reasonable to measure the impact of the perturbations and propose a robust configuration strategy to maintain the performance of the system at an acceptable level. In this article, unlike previous research focusing on profit maximization and waiting time minimization, our study starts with the bottom line of expected performance degradation due to perturbation. The bottom line is quantified as the minimum acceptable profit and the maximum acceptable waiting time, and then the corresponding feasible region is defined. By comparing between the system's actual working performance and the bottom line, the concept of robustness is invoked as a guiding basis for configuring server size and speed in feasible regions, so that the performance of the cloud computing system can be maintained at an acceptable level when perturbed. Subsequently, to improve the robustness of the system as much as possible, discuss the robustness measurement method. A heuristic optimization algorithm is proposed and compared with other heuristic optimization algorithms to verify the performance of the algorithm. Experimental results show that the magnitude error of the solution of our algorithm compared with the most advanced benchmark scheme is on the order of 10-6, indicating the accuracy of our solution.
引用
收藏
页数:39
相关论文
共 50 条
[21]   Farmland fertility algorithm based resource scheduling for makespan optimization in cloud computing environment [J].
Alruwais, Nuha ;
Alabdulkreem, Eatedal ;
Kouki, Fadoua ;
Aljehane, Nojood O. ;
Allafi, Randa ;
Marzouk, Radwa ;
Assiri, Mohammed ;
Alneil, Amani A. .
AIN SHAMS ENGINEERING JOURNAL, 2024, 15 (06)
[22]   Ant Colony Optimization Computing Resource Allocation Algorithm Based on Cloud Computing Environment [J].
Xin, Guo .
PROCEEDINGS OF THE 2016 INTERNATIONAL CONFERENCE ON EDUCATION, MANAGEMENT, COMPUTER AND SOCIETY, 2016, 37 :1039-1042
[23]   An Improved Grey Wolf Optimization Algorithm Based Task Scheduling in Cloud Computing Environment [J].
Natesan, Gobalakrishnan ;
Chokkalingam, Arun .
INTERNATIONAL ARAB JOURNAL OF INFORMATION TECHNOLOGY, 2020, 17 (01) :73-81
[24]   A Heuristic Meta Scheduler for Optimal Resource Utilization and Improved QoS in Cloud Computing Environment [J].
Jeyarani, R. ;
Nagaveni, N. .
INTERNATIONAL JOURNAL OF CLOUD APPLICATIONS AND COMPUTING, 2012, 2 (01) :41-52
[25]   Robust PID controller tuning based on the heuristic Kalman algorithm [J].
Toscano, Rosario ;
Lyonnet, Patrick .
AUTOMATICA, 2009, 45 (09) :2099-2106
[26]   A Genetic Algorithm based Scheduler for Cloud Environment [J].
Sindhu, S. ;
Mukherjee, Saswati .
2013 4TH IEEE INTERNATIONAL CONFERENCE ON COMPUTER & COMMUNICATION TECHNOLOGY (ICCCT), 2013, :23-27
[27]   An optimization-based robust routing algorithm to energy-efficient networks for cloud computing [J].
Dingde Jiang ;
Zhengzheng Xu ;
Jindi Liu ;
Wenhui Zhao .
Telecommunication Systems, 2016, 63 :89-98
[28]   An optimization-based robust routing algorithm to energy-efficient networks for cloud computing [J].
Jiang, Dingde ;
Xu, Zhengzheng ;
Liu, Jindi ;
Zhao, Wenhui .
TELECOMMUNICATION SYSTEMS, 2016, 63 (01) :89-98
[29]   Optimal load balancing in cloud: Introduction to hybrid optimization algorithm [J].
Geetha, Perumal ;
Vivekanandan, S. J. ;
Yogitha, R. ;
Jeyalakshmi, M. S. .
EXPERT SYSTEMS WITH APPLICATIONS, 2024, 237
[30]   Heuristic Approaches for Robust Cloud Monitor Placement [J].
Siebenhaar, Melanie ;
Schuller, Dieter ;
Wenge, Olga ;
Steinmetz, Ralf .
SERVICE-ORIENTED COMPUTING, ICSOC 2014, 2014, 8831 :321-335